Identifying newsworthy events and developments in their region of operation.
Seeking out and investigating stories via your contacts, press releases, and other media
Attending press conferences and asking questions
Working closely with the news team, photographers, and editors
Recording interviews and meetings using shorthand or technical equipment
Producing concise and accurate copy according to the newspaper's house style and to strict deadlines - daily newspapers may have several each day
Writing shorter, 'filler' stories to entertain, and researching and writing longer feature articles, sometimes for subsidiary publications and supplements
Creating and uploading news content for the newspaper website
Live' online reporting or real-time blogging when covering important events - a growing area of work, especially in national newspapers.
Interviewing people in a range of different circumstances
Attending and reporting on events that are of interest to the public.
Transcribing and summarizing events for further news purposes.
Traveling to events and ensuring the proper maintenance, security, and care of recording equipment.
Representing the organization at conferences, press briefings, events, and interviews.
Ensuring a professional appearance, language use, and manner throughout the report.
